DynAstasie

Same here, typically I am trying to control a screen from the app. I can play/pause, but if I click on another track, it stops and the controlled screen asks if I want to keep the queue.

More specifically:

- I have a user A, connected via android to server S, can remotely control other users on that server.

- I have a a user B, connected via chrome to server S.

- In android, I select the broadcast icon on the top right, then the "chrome - emby web - user B" option.

- I choose a track in android.

- The message "After this plays, do you want to keep playing or clear the music you previously queued?" appears in chrome. I have to physically interact with this screen to select keep, clear or cancel. Choosing one of the two first options plays the track.

Desired behaviour:

- Message is bypassed with a default behaviour,

- or message is showed in android and can be bypassed from there.

oblio999

Suggested workaround while we wait for the fix

Edit file  \system\dashboard-ui\modules\common\playback\playqueueconfirmation.js

What I did was comment out the code like this

/* if (1 < currentPlaylistLength) return showConfirmation(options) */

Refresh the Emby web page to load the edited javascript file.
